Where is the freeze pane option in Excel?

Freeze columns and rows

  1. Select the cell below the rows and to the right of the columns you want to keep visible when you scroll.
  2. Select View > Freeze Panes > Freeze Panes.

How do you freeze columns A and B and rows 1 and 2?

To freeze rows:

  1. Select the row below the row(s) you want to freeze. In our example, we want to freeze rows 1 and 2, so we’ll select row 3.
  2. Click the View tab on the Ribbon.
  3. Select the Freeze Panes command, then choose Freeze Panes from the drop-down menu.
  4. The rows will be frozen in place, as indicated by the gray line.

How do I freeze both columns and rows in Excel?

Freeze rows or columns

  1. To lock one row only, choose the View tab, and then click Freeze Top Row.
  2. To lock one column only, choose the View tab, and then click Freeze First Column.
  3. To lock more than one row or column, or to lock both rows and columns at the same time, choose the View tab, and then click Freeze Panes.

Do you have to blanch?

Blanching is a must for most vegetables to be frozen. It slows or stops the enzyme action which can cause loss of flavor, color and texture.Underblanching stimulates the activity of enzymes and is worse than no blanching. Overblanching causes loss of flavor, color, vitamins and minerals.

How do I freeze 3 columns in Excel?

How to freeze multiple columns in Excel

  1. Select the column to the right of the last column you want to freeze. For example, if you want to freeze the first 3 columns (A – C), select the entire column D or cell D1.
  2. And now, follow the already familiar path, i.e View tab > Freeze panes > and again Freeze panes.

How do you freeze columns in sheets?

Freeze or unfreeze rows or columns

  1. On your computer, open a spreadsheet in Google Sheets.
  2. Select a row or column you want to freeze or unfreeze.
  3. At the top, click View. Freeze.
  4. Select how many rows or columns to freeze.

How do you unlock an Excel spreadsheet?

Unprotect an Excel worksheet

  1. Go to File > Info > Protect > Unprotect Sheet, or from the Review tab > Changes > Unprotect Sheet.
  2. If the sheet is protected with a password, then enter the password in the Unprotect Sheet dialog box, and click OK.

Why the freeze first column option is used in Excel?

The Excel Freeze Panes tool allows you to lock your column and/or row headings so that, when you scroll down or over to view the rest of your sheet, the first column and/or top row remain on the screen. The following steps show you how to use freeze panes in Excel 2016, 2013, 2010, or 2007.
